Charlotte Schoelinck is a scholar working on Ecology, Molecular Biology and Oceanography. According to data from OpenAlex, Charlotte Schoelinck has authored 7 papers receiving a total of 354 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Ecology, 2 papers in Molecular Biology and 2 papers in Oceanography. Recurrent topics in Charlotte Schoelinck’s work include Parasite Biology and Host Interactions (5 papers), Coral and Marine Ecosystems Studies (3 papers) and Marine Biology and Ecology Research (2 papers). Charlotte Schoelinck is often cited by papers focused on Parasite Biology and Host Interactions (5 papers), Coral and Marine Ecosystems Studies (3 papers) and Marine Biology and Ecology Research (2 papers). Charlotte Schoelinck collaborates with scholars based in France, Canada and New Caledonia. Charlotte Schoelinck's co-authors include Nicolas Puillandre, Eric Pante, Jean‐Lou Justine, Corinne Cruaud, D. Timothy J. Littlewood, Maarten P. M. Vanhove, Bart Tessens, Ulf Jondelius, Tom Artois and Tine Huyse and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Systematic Biology and ZooKeys.
